Hello everyone... I'm 40 weeks and 2 days pregnant. I had an ultrasound today, and they said the baby is in a transverse lie. They told me to wait until the 41st week of pregnancy; if I'm lucky, the baby might turn, otherwise, it will be a scheduled C-section. Has anyone experienced this? Can the baby still turn into the correct position at this stage???

Hello! Yes, I had a similar situation. My baby was in a transverse position until the last moment, and I also had to wait until the 41st week to see whether he would turn on his own or not. Eventually, my baby turned by himself and I had a natural birth. However, of course, every situation is unique, and not always can the baby choose the correct position by themselves. In any case, trust your doctor and follow their recommendations. Everything will be fine, I wish you an easy delivery!
